Management Commentary

In its recently reported first-quarter 2026 results, Inogen management highlighted ongoing strategic initiatives amid a challenging operating environment. The company reported a GAAP loss per share of $0.30, which management attributed to continued investments in product development and commercial expansion. During the earnings call, executives emphasized progress in streamlining manufacturing operations and advancing next-generation portable oxygen concentrator technologies. The leadership team noted that while revenue performance faced headwinds from seasonal demand patterns and supply chain adjustments, the company is prioritizing operational efficiency and cost discipline to improve margins over time. Management also pointed to early positive signals from direct-to-consumer marketing campaigns and expanded payer coverage for rental services, which could support future top-line stabilization. However, executives cautioned that macroeconomic conditions and competitive pricing pressures may continue to affect near-term financial performance. The company reaffirmed its commitment to achieving long-term growth through innovation and market penetration, while carefully managing cash burn and working capital. Overall, the tone of the commentary was measured, focusing on execution against strategic milestones rather than immediate financial metrics. Forward Guidance

In its recently released Q1 2026 results, Inogen management provided forward guidance that emphasizes a cautious yet strategic path toward operational efficiency. The company anticipates revenue for the upcoming quarter to be in a range that reflects typical seasonal patterns, though management warned that macroeconomic headwinds and ongoing supply chain adjustments could temper near-term growth. On the profitability front, Inogen expects to narrow its adjusted loss per share compared to the Q1 2026 level of -$0.30, driven by cost-reduction initiatives and a continued shift toward higher-margin rental revenue. The company also highlighted plans to invest in new product development, particularly in portable oxygen concentrators, which may support market share gains later in the year. However, guidance remains measured: management indicated that sales cycles could lengthen as hospitals and homecare providers remain cautious with capital expenditures. Inogen’s outlook also factors in potential reimbursement changes, though no material impact is expected in the immediate quarters. Overall, the guidance suggests a deliberate focus on stabilizing the core business while positioning for possible top-line improvement in the latter half of the year, contingent on broader market conditions and execution of its operational roadmap. Market Reaction

Following the release of Inogen's first-quarter 2026 results, the market's response was subdued, with shares experiencing modest pressure in after-hours trading. The reported EPS of -$0.30 landed mostly in line with cautious expectations, though the absence of a revenue figure injected uncertainty into the narrative. Some analysts noted that the lack of top-line disclosure may have amplified investor caution, especially given ongoing concerns about the timing of new product launches and competitive dynamics in the portable oxygen segment. Trading volumes remained elevated relative to the stock's recent average, suggesting active repositioning among institutional holders. While no official price targets were adjusted in the immediate aftermath, several sell-side commentators highlighted the potential for near-term volatility as the company navigates a transitional period. The overall sentiment from analyst notes leaned toward a wait-and-see stance, with emphasis on upcoming quarters for signs of operational stabilization. Inogen's share price, which had rallied in the weeks leading up to the report, gave back a portion of those gains, reflecting a market that is weighing the company's cost-control efforts against the persistent pressure on top-line growth.
